\begin{align*} \left (1+x \right ) y^{\prime }+2 y&=\frac {\sin \left (x \right )}{1+x} \end{align*}

Solution by Maple

Time used: 0.000 (sec). Leaf size: 16

dsolve((1+x)*diff(y(x),x) +2*y(x)=sin(x)/(1+x),y(x), singsol=all)
 
\[ y = \frac {-\cos \left (x \right )+c_1}{\left (x +1\right )^{2}} \]
